Pain as the fifth vital sign, challenges for its incorporation in health training

Objective: to reflect on the approach of the topic pain in health professional
training courses from the perspective of the fifth vital sign. Methods: reflective study,
conducted in May and June 2018, based on scientific literature and the authors’
critical analysis. Results: educating for pain management in the perspective of
incorporating it as a fifth vital sign, in a transdisciplinary approach, comprehensive
care, prevention and health promotion, becomes indispensable and priority,
because it indicates a redirection of training, and may represent significant advances
and consequent humanized care to individuals living with pain. Conclusion: it
was important to review the curricula of health courses and teaching-learning
strategies giving a prominent place to the content pain, with emphasis on active
and interactive strategies, and a special view to patient-centered care. With this,
technical and behavioral competencies that value teamwork and interdisciplinarity
are developed with the objective of offering high standard care.
